### Ticket #4471 — Config drift in FX rounding

Hey plugin folks — we're seeing drift between staging and prod in the Coinflow conversion service. Staging rounds half-even, prod apparently rounds half-up, so totals differ by a cent on roughly 3% of orders. Somebody hand-edited prod months ago and never synced it back. Please test against the values below, which are what prod is actually running.

config for tagaf-bawif:
[norok]
host = norok.ordinworks.local
user = norok_svc
database = norok_prod

The tax-rate lookup cache in the Breva checkout service worries me. Entries are keyed only by region code, so a stale or poisoned entry would apply the wrong rate to every order in that region until expiry. Please verify: TTLs are short enough to bound exposure, negative lookups aren't cached, and the refresh path revalidates against the signed rate feed rather than trusting upstream blindly. Also confirm eviction is size-bounded so an attacker can't churn the keyspace. Current cache settings for review:

limits module of yagaf-yajef:
RATE_LIMITS = {
    "novwyn": 950,
    "wenath": 428,
    "prawyn": 413,
    "gorvan": 539,
    "praael": 870,
    "drumir": 113,
    "gordor": 439,
}

## Authentication

The fd-hunt tooling (project Gillnet) attaches to running processes on the Ashmoor fleet to trace leaked file descriptors, so it authenticates against the internal process-inspection service rather than the normal app gateway. Reviewers should confirm that every call path passes the credential through the `InspectorClient` constructor and never logs it. Scope is read-only; the tool cannot close descriptors remotely. Integration tests run against the staging inspector using the key below.

service key, kaduf-yageg: zpat11_nb0bPEN3bih

Ticket: MarkMill render workers keep dropping connections mid-build. New folks: MarkMill is our markdown pipeline — it parses, caches, and ships HTML to the Fennwick CDN. The cache store times out under load, so workers retry and pile up. Bumping the pool size helps short-term. To reproduce, connect to the cache database using the connection string below.

primary connection of baweg-kagug = mysql://fenys_svc:CnALw69@db-056e.norvanet.test:5432/rusvan